Comprehending Protection Techniques



Recognizing the numerous protection techniques your lawyer might utilize is vital to properly navigating your situation. Each technique hinges on the specifics of the charges you're facing and the evidence against you. Let's explore what you need to understand.

First off, if there's a lack of evidence, your legal representative may say that the prosecution hasn't satisfied its burden of proof. Remember, it's not your job to confirm innocence; it's the district attorney's work to verify regret past a practical question. If they can not, you should be acquitted.


One more typical approach is self-defense, specifically in cases including costs like assault or homicide. If you were shielding yourself, your lawyer might use this method to justify your activities lawfully. This requires confirming that your understanding of threat was reasonable and that your reaction was proportional to that hazard.

Occasionally, your protection could include wondering about the legality of exactly how evidence was obtained. If law enforcement broke your civil liberties during the examination, evidence may be subdued, which can substantially weaken the prosecution's case.

Lastly, your lawyer could work out a plea bargain if it offers your benefit. This normally takes place if the evidence against you is strong however there are mitigating variables that could result in reduced costs or sentencing.

Comprehending these methods assists you review your case more effectively with your legal representative.
